Unique Boutique Hotels in Europe
Europe is a treasure trove of unique boutique hotels that offer travelers an intimate and personalized experience, setting them apart from the conventional lodging options. One such gem is the Hotel de Russie in Rome, which seamlessly blends luxury with history. Nestled between the Spanish Steps and the Borghese Gardens, this hotel boasts a stunning terrace that overlooks the city’s iconic skyline. Guests can indulge in the exquisite Italian cuisine at the hotel’s restaurant, where traditional recipes are reimagined with a contemporary twist. The hotel’s design reflects a harmonious balance of classic and modern aesthetics, making it a perfect retreat for those seeking a unique ambiance.
Moving north to the vibrant city of Amsterdam, the Pulitzer Amsterdam stands out as a remarkable boutique hotel that occupies a series of restored 17th and 18th-century canal houses. This hotel captures the essence of Dutch heritage while providing modern comforts. Each room is uniquely designed, showcasing a blend of contemporary art and historical elements, which creates a captivating atmosphere. Guests can explore the picturesque canals or unwind in the tranquil garden, making it an ideal base for discovering the artistic and cultural treasures of the city. The Pulitzer’s commitment to sustainability further enhances its appeal, as it actively engages in eco-friendly practices.
In the heart of Paris, the Hôtel des Grands Boulevards offers a chic and stylish retreat that embodies the spirit of the French capital. This boutique hotel features a blend of vintage and modern decor, with each room thoughtfully designed to provide a cozy yet sophisticated environment. The hotel’s restaurant and bar, which serve a delightful array of French cuisine and innovative cocktails, are popular among both guests and locals. The location is particularly advantageous, as it allows easy access to some of Paris’s most famous attractions, including the Louvre and the Palais Garnier. The Hôtel des Grands Boulevards is not just a place to stay; it is an experience that immerses guests in the vibrant Parisian lifestyle.
Traveling to the picturesque coastal town of Positano, the Le Sirenuse hotel offers breathtaking views of the Amalfi Coast. This family-run boutique hotel is renowned for its impeccable service and luxurious accommodations. Each room is adorned with handcrafted tiles and elegant furnishings, creating a serene atmosphere that reflects the beauty of the surrounding landscape. Guests can enjoy a leisurely breakfast on the terrace, overlooking the azure waters of the Mediterranean, or take a dip in the hotel’s stunning pool. The hotel’s spa offers a range of treatments inspired by local traditions, ensuring a rejuvenating experience that complements the enchanting surroundings.
In Lisbon, the Memmo Alfama Hotel captures the essence of the city’s rich history while providing modern amenities. Located in the historic Alfama district, this boutique hotel features contemporary design elements that harmonize with the traditional architecture of the area. Guests can enjoy panoramic views of the Tagus River from the rooftop terrace, which serves as a perfect spot for relaxation after a day of exploring the narrow streets filled with Fado music and local artisans. The hotel’s commitment to showcasing local culture is evident in its curated art collection and partnerships with nearby businesses, making it a true reflection of Lisbon’s vibrant spirit.
Finally, the Hotel Amour in Paris offers a playful and eclectic atmosphere that appeals to those seeking a unique boutique experience. This hotel, located in the trendy 9th arrondissement, features rooms adorned with quirky decor and artwork, creating a whimsical environment that invites creativity. The hotel’s courtyard is a hidden oasis, perfect for enjoying a quiet moment away from the bustling city. With its vibrant bar and restaurant, which serve a delightful mix of French and international cuisine, Hotel Amour is a haven for those who appreciate a blend of artistic flair and comfort in their travels.

What are boutique hotels and why are they popular among travelers?
Boutique hotels are small, stylish accommodations that offer personalized service and unique design. They are popular among travelers who seek a more intimate and distinctive experience compared to larger chain hotels.
How can I find boutique experiences in a new city?
To find boutique experiences, research local travel blogs, social media, and websites that specialize in unique accommodations and activities. Additionally, consider asking locals for recommendations to discover hidden gems.
What types of activities are considered boutique experiences?
Boutique experiences often include artisanal food tours, private art gallery visits, and bespoke shopping experiences. They focus on local culture and craftsmanship, providing a more immersive travel experience.
Are boutique experiences more expensive than traditional travel options?
While boutique experiences can sometimes be pricier, they often offer unique value through personalized service and exclusive access. It’s possible to find affordable boutique options by booking in advance or traveling during off-peak seasons.
Can I find boutique experiences in rural areas as well as urban settings?
Yes, boutique experiences can be found in both rural and urban settings. Many rural areas offer charming bed-and-breakfasts, local artisan workshops, and nature retreats that provide a unique and personalized experience.
